Estimation of the wind resource for very large regions

Sometimes, developers face with regions or even full countries with favorable politic and economic conditions for the development of wind projects, but with a completely unknown wind resource.

In the first steps of a project, MesoMap® is considered an attractive product, but it can exceed the available budget if  the region is very large.

For this kind of customer, Meteosim Truewind offers WindSurvey™. This service covers all the requirements of the customers in the preliminary phases of a project.

The only difference between MesoMap® and WindSurvey™ is resolution. The later runs with a detail of 5 km in mesoscale and between 500 m and 1 km in microscale. This provides a first picture of the wind resource, that can be enough for a first choice of the most promising zones and with an adjusted budget. In the next steps, higher resolution tools can be used, but in more limited zones.

The results will be delivered in GIS format. The customer can handle the data output together with other georeferenced databases related with the development of future wind projects.
